I started at the CIA World Factbook site. That's where I got the 
administrative divisions (states) to go with each country from. A 
whole bunch of the Country Codes are wrong there. You'd think the CIA 
would have that stuff right. LOL

When I was done initially I had what appeared to be like 300+ 
countries, which didn't match any country list I looked at. Come to 
find out I had every uninhabited land mass in the world in there. I 
think even Gilligan's Island was in there. ;) I since deleted all of 
those.
